End-of-terrace two-bay four-storey commercial building, built c. 1840, as a group with the two adjoining buildings to the east. Now in use as retail outlet. Shopfront inserted to ground floor, c. 1935. Pitched slate roof with rendered parapet. Rendered walls with render bands, and having shared render pilaster with adjoining building. Timber sash windows to upper floors, with incised render surrounds to first and second floors, and having cornices over first floor windows.
